A HIGH-LEVEL delegation of Arab diplomats visited Liverpool to promote cultural links with the city and the international Arab community.
Senior diplomats – who attended from Arab countries including Libya and Iraq – learned about Liverpool as a place to invest and about its strong cultural links.
A VIP launch to meet the diplomats was held at the Palm House, in Sefton Park.
Neil Peterson, Liverpool Council’s international manager said: “We believe by coming here, it will encourage them to think very seriously about Liverpool as a place to send students and do business.”
